Tata Docomo unveils Stretch data plans with extended validity for GSM subscribers

Telecom operator Tata Docomo’s customers are in for a surprise as the telecom operator has announced extended validity for data packs under its ‘Stretch’ plans. GSM subscribers who make use of the carrier’s prepaid network can take advantage of the new services.

Basically, Stretch packages by Tata Docomo offer validity of two months, while making customers pay only for a month. That’s double the validity for the same charges. However, there are some disadvantages to these plans as well. For a longer time, you get lesser data as compared to what you get when you recharge for only a month.

Tata Docomo Logo

As the Tata Docomo says, these data packs are not meant for those who use internet on their mobile phones for entertainment purposes. They will be of use to subscribers who use the web for communicating with friends and family, which clearly consumes less data. The starting price for the data packs in this category is Rs 136. For this amount, you can expect a validity of 60 days, instead of 30.

The Head of Marketing at Tata Docomo, Gurinder Singh Sandhu reveals that the company is making investments to improve its data network and is even working on creating products for heavy, medium as well as light internet users. Also, he says that Stretch recharges are just the first step, which means we can expect a few more plans like these.

As we said, the Stretch data plans for prepaid GSM Tata Docomo subscribers are available now.
